What Causes Hoarse Voice With History Of Esophagotomy?
SINCE TWO MONTHS MY VOICE IS SUPPRESSED. I HAVE UNDERGONE TOTAL ESOPHAGOTOMY FOR ESOPHAGUS CANCER. PET SCAN 18/02/2014 IS NORMAL AND CT NECK AND CHEST WITH CONTRAST OF 18/10/2014 ARE NORMAL. THE ONCOSUGEON HAS ADVISED NEUROBION TAB AND ASKED ME TO CONTACT ENT SPECIALIST.
Do u have a tracheostomy by any chance from ur description seems no. If on a stoma- the full scene is different. If not larynx needs to be checked by endodcopy/ rigid 70 deg scopy. Since neck contrast is normal maybe nerve compression or nerve issues need to be ruled out.
